I have a S&W 67-1 .38 special revolver (70's or early 80's) that is malfunctioning. Suddenly the cylinder does not lock in and when I can get it to lock in, the trigger doesn't want to pull back.

I am not the original purchaser and am wondering if they will cover it under warranty service? I can probably bring it back to the shop I bought it at but like it and would rather get it repaired than taking a chance of just getting my money back.
By JohnFH
#51260
Not covered under warranty, I called them last week about my model 66, but the repair estimate was reasonable
